Matis Miller is a licensed clinical social worker and certified cognitive-behavioural therapist. 

He specialises in treating children with emotional regulation issues such as ADHD, ODD and DMDD. He also helps parents learn how to manage their expectations and acceptance.

In this interview, Matis shares strategies from his new book: The Uncontrollable Child

As a father of six and a therapist with over 15 years of experience, Matis has plenty of experience working with strong-willed children from all walks of life. 

Whether your child has a diagnosis or is simply displaying normal developmental behaviour, we could all use some extra parenting skills to help manage the situation. And that’s exactly what this interview provides. 

What you’ll learn

  • What are some of the common diagnoses, such as:
    • Attention Deficit Hyperactive Disorder (ADHD)
    • Oppositional Defiant Disorder (ODD)
    • Disruptive Mood Dysregulation Disorder (DMDD)
  • How to differentiate a behavioural disorder from normal development behaviour
  • What environmental issues are contributing to increased rates of behaviour disorders
  • How to harness a ‘behavioural disorder’ and turn it into a superpower
  • What percentage of children have ADHD
  • Is ADHD more common in boys or girls
  • What is Dialectical Behaviour Therapy (DBT)
  • Top tips for managing an emotionally sensitive child
